Christian Ehrhardt  (paelzer) wrote :

Tested on ppc64 with
- vmlinux-5.3.0-23-generic
- vmlinux-5.4.0-6-generic (from ppa:canonical-kernel-team/unstable)

dpdk-igb-uio-dkms -> works fine (as usual)

dpdk-rte-kni-dkms
 - works for 5.3
 - fails for 5.4

Full fail
https://paste.ubuntu.com/p/zH793W8Bv2/

Main issue:
In file included from ./include/linux/cache.h:5,
                 from ./include/linux/printk.h:9,
                 from ./include/linux/kernel.h:15,
                 from ./include/linux/list.h:9,
                 from ./include/linux/module.h:9,
                 from /usr/src/dpdk-rte-kni-18.11.4/ethtool/igb/igb_main.c:13:
/usr/src/dpdk-rte-kni-18.11.4/ethtool/igb/igb_main.c: In function ‘igb_xmit_frame_ring’:
/usr/src/dpdk-rte-kni-18.11.4/ethtool/igb/igb_main.c:5513:51: error: ‘skb_frag_t’ {aka ‘struct bio_vec’} has no member named ‘size’
 5513 | count += TXD_USE_COUNT(skb_shinfo(skb)->frags[f].size);
      | ^
./include/uapi/linux/kernel.h:13:40: note: in definition of macro ‘__KERNEL_DIV_ROUND_UP’
   13 | #define __KERNEL_DIV_ROUND_UP(n, d) (((n) + (d) - 1) / (d))
      | ^
/usr/src/dpdk-rte-kni-18.11.4/ethtool/igb/igb_main.c:5513:12: note: in expansion of macro ‘TXD_USE_COUNT’
 5513 | count += TXD_USE_COUNT(skb_shinfo(skb)->frags[f].size);
      | ^~~~~~~~~~~~~

As usual in the past, kni dkms was dropped upstream in 19.xx so we need to fix this on our own and provide a fix to the stable trees of 17.11.x and 18.11.x

Christian Ehrhardt  (paelzer) wrote :

TBH - 19.11 is relased in a few days and there KNI will be dropped there.

So for Focal this will be done with the 19.11 update.
There is no big benefit in getting this resolved before, but quite some work around it.
Therefor I'm postponing this to 19.11.

If it hits also 17.11.x I'll need to fix it there and on the 17.11.x stable branch.
But that will be another bug at another time.
